Abstract

This commentary appeared in a special issue describing the national evaluation of the Comprehensive Community Mental Health Services for Children and Their Families Program. Friedman and Hernandez’ commentary identifies general issues and themes in development and evaluation of systems of care, and discusses these in the context of the articles appearing in this volume. Themes included (a) impact of complexity of community-based systems of care on evaluation design; (b) relevance of theories of change; (c) implications of diversity in populations served; and (4) strategies for conducting evaluation within the constraints imposed.
